Former UK Ambassador to U.S. Arrested in London Over Epstein Links

According to the International Desk of Webangah News Agency, London’s Metropolitan Police have undertaken an unprecedented action by arresting Peter Mandelson, a former Business Secretary and previously the UK’s ambassador to the United States. The arrest is reportedly linked to allegations of misconduct in public office and connections with Jeffrey Epstein, the notorious American trafficker and sex offender.
The veteran Labour Party politician is accused of transferring information to Jeffrey Epstein during his tenure as Business Secretary. In connection with these allegations, two properties belonging to Mandelson have been searched by the police.
A spokesperson for the Metropolitan Police stated that a 72-year-old man was arrested on suspicion of misconduct in public office and transferred to a London police station for questioning. This arrest followed the execution of search warrants at two addresses in the Wiltshire and Camden areas.
